Type
ORACLE
Validation date
2023-05-26 10:04: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.06036,
    "usd": 0.06477
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

000175AEC8B4948532CDC3B8CCBF4390AEE6FB71CA97F8E67D007ADBCCB4DC3112CE

Previous signature

F17FCE98CE8733DAC6F23DBD1329EA9564E977D2F65E1081A92A6DDC1A25E98FCCFE6409A9317FEC7DB1A083B2F61A6BAE2F801770DB5B2991834C15116C1E0A

Origin signature

3045022078891DF3E0E8DA9F7857F3BA3A9FACA8A5224124AE95C973F9277FEC0E889049022100D54D0A9F60949A4E9774DCA5259F28BF34E95E0F0722ECCA83ABA0C25B68C2AF

Proof of work

010104B24203AF814C80F7128B8E8B5A6BADE625B0A52FFBA1BAA579D7471F05549929F8DCF5277BF2162CD798725D27AEAEBEB6B473C8D94376015A479F0FE263A426

Proof of integrity

00E78B8943DA90A9D7EC3595203E7FC5E7AEA4C248BBD183399DA4ED17A6291AD6

Coordinator signature

5132C765B3A4A975551C7216EE1C58345693D2CC8F1835E07D21B4D74A11C42B2661DD713BE3EEF7423AD6E4829F6C3C6984AC66C5607C4B9E53103691EF490C

Validator #1 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#1 signature

FA884CE492ED78F1B5901BBC5026E06B7D11D93258048D94AE57063E7314826B85BD60E6BD215C1E10EF82F3D8BD751013018D64CDD6B1AAD2FA97B8BEFA8E04

Validator #2 public key

0001A1DC9238343CE9F82C9EB5BEE0AC5121FDA6E2E71B3AA94E87FB5D789B7D7E3C

Validator #2 signature

1B49590F24A3EA783699B7B45B25E14B2D60F90884B7D498F673D8E1CE87D396AB046CEBC429D82AD63E05912168B731590FE38493A2678B185ABB622306B60D